SESAME FLYERS INTERNATIONAL EMPLOYEE HIGHLIGHT

MS. EDNA POLANCO joined Sesame Flyers’ own Center For Family Support as a bilingual Case Planner in September of 2019. She is trained in a case management background, and has prior experience in the shelter system. Ms. Polanco has been an asset to our program. She easily establishes a rapport with families being serviced. Her ability to communicate in Spanish allows the program to service families within our communities.

Ms. Polanco easily transitioned with servicing families virtually while we quarantined. She ensured that all families were assessed weekly and never hesitated to carefully visit with high risk families in the field. Her loyalty and dedication to her job is to be commended.

FREE TAKE OUT MEALS FOR REMOTE LEARNING STUDENTS

Remote Learning Students may pick up a free breakfast and lunch at select locations. The parents/guardians of those students may also pick up the take-out meals. Take-out meals for students and other NYC children will be available on school days from 9:00 AM - 12:00 PM. No registration, ID, or documentation required.  To find a location near you click here:

HONORING HISPANIC HERITAGE MONTH

The celebration was created to recognize the positive impact that Hispanic Americans have left on the country. "Each year, Americans observe National Hispanic Heritage Month from September 15 to October 15, by celebrating the histories, cultures and contributions of American citizens whose ancestors came from Spain, Mexico, the Caribbean and Central and South America," according to the official government website. It takes place from September 15-October 15 every year.

As of 2017, the Hispanic population in the U.S. is 58.9 million—the largest minority group in the country—and is projected to reach 111 million by 2060, according to the 2018 Census report.
